The heroine "little swallow" is a character that has never been seen before in Chinese ancient costume drama in the 1990s. Although she didn't know Chinese characters, she was smart and had good qualities. There are not only sister friendship, but also sincere love in huanzhu gege. At the same time, it is mixed with comic plot. It is quite understandable that this TV series has been popular in the mainland, Taiwan and other places as well as overseas in the 1990s.
I saw this about 10 years ago and I still love it! Quite a long series, but you go through just about every emotion while watching this. There are 4 main characters, and the series itself is family friendly for the most part. The plot is pretty solid, with plenty of twists and turns in each of its episodes.
One of the 4 Dan Actresses is in this film- "Vicky" Zhao Wei (the other more famous one is Zhang Ziyi of House of FLying Daggers fame), and this is the series that boosted her to that position.
This is definitely worth watching, and took China by a storm. Households everywhere have watched this and loved it.
(The series was so popular that it garnered Huan Zhu Ge Ge II and III, but it loses a few of the original actors and the plot becomes more and more filler-like, so don't bother too much)

- TriviaThe 17th Golden Eagle Awards Best TV Drama & Best Actress winner.
- ConnectionsFollowed by Huan zhu ge ge 2 (1999)
